2. Courteous Phrasing for Language Assistance

When soliciting assistance in French communication, employing polite expressions serves as an emblem of cultural awareness and respect. Employing phrases that convey a desire for linguistic guidance without imposing demands fosters amicable exchanges and promotes goodwill among interlocutors.

  • Utilize phrases such as “Pourriez-vous m’aider avec le français?” (Could you help me with French?) to respectfully seek language assistance.
  • Consider employing expressions like “Je suis désireux d’améliorer mon français, pourriez-vous m’indiquer quelques mots?” (I am eager to improve my French, could you please provide me with some words?) to convey sincerity and humility in language learning endeavors.
  • Adopting a gracious tone with phrases like “Je vous serais reconnaissant(e) si vous pouviez me donner quelques conseils pour parler français” (I would be grateful if you could give me some advice on speaking French) demonstrates appreciation for the assistance rendered.
